Directions
Preheat oven to 400°. Cut squash in half lengthwise; discard seeds. Place squash, cut side down, in a greased 15x10x1-in. baking pan. Bake, uncovered, until tender, 45-60 minutes. Cool slightly. Scoop out pulp; set aside.
In a Dutch oven, cook onion and apple in oil until tender. Add garlic; cook 1 minute longer. Stir in seasonings; cook until fragrant, about 10 seconds. Add broth and squash; b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, 15-20 minutes to allow flavors to blend. Cool slightly. In a blender, cover and process soup in batches until smooth.
Return pureed mixture to pan; cook and stir until heated through. If desired, serve with additional thyme and black pepper.
